Define Artificial Grass Infill: Understanding Its Purpose and Functionality
The choice of synthetic turf material significantly impacts both the aesthetic and functional qualities of artificial grass. Synthetic turf material is essential, positioned between the blades of artificial vegetation to provide stability, support, and a more natural sensation. Its primary functions include keeping grass blades upright, enhancing drainage, and offering cushioning for users. Common materials such as silica sand, rubber, and organic options each contribute uniquely to understanding what type of sand for artificial grass infill enhances the turf’s performance. For example, when considering what type of sand for artificial grass infill, silica sand stabilizes fibers and enhances drainage, while rubber provides excellent shock absorption, making it ideal for high-traffic areas like sports fields and playgrounds. Organic infills, on the other hand, are biodegradable and can help manage odors, particularly in pet areas.
Insufficient material can cause artificial grass to flatten, diminishing its visual appeal and practical benefits. Inadequate fill levels can lead to matting, increasing the risk of injuries. Routine upkeep and examination of the surface are crucial to maintaining the grass’s structure and prolonging its longevity. For instance, in areas with heavy foot traffic, maintaining appropriate soil levels ensures that the grass stays comfortable and visually attractive while avoiding issues like water accumulation and uneven surfaces.

Explore Types of Sand for Infill: Silica, Rubber, and Organic Options
Selecting what type of sand for artificial grass infill is crucial for optimizing performance and longevity. Homeowners have several options, each offering distinct advantages.
- Silica sand is the most widely used choice, prized for its affordability and effectiveness in maintaining the upright position of grass blades. Made of finely ground quartz, it excels in drainage, ensuring that water flows freely through the grass.
- Assessing the performance characteristics of filling materials is crucial, as it influences aspects such as drainage, stability, and the overall lifespan of the turf.
- In contrast, rubber material, usually sourced from recycled tires, offers remarkable shock absorption, making it especially appropriate for athletic fields where safety and comfort are essential.
- Additionally, organic materials, such as cork or walnut shells, are gaining traction due to their eco-friendly nature and ability to reduce heat retention.
- Homeowners may face challenges in selecting the right infill due to environmental implications.
- Kiln-dried sand, known for its fine texture, raises the question of what type of sand for artificial grass infill is also a relevant option for specialized applications, although it may require more frequent topping up.
Each kind of filling presents its own set of benefits and drawbacks, prompting homeowners to carefully evaluate their specific requirements, including pet safety, environmental considerations, maintenance needs, and cost implications. Assess Infill Selection Criteria: Factors Influencing Your Choice of Sand
It is essential to know what type of sand for artificial grass infill to select the right material for ensuring durability and performance. First, the expected foot traffic is crucial; high foot traffic can lead to rapid deterioration of less durable materials, necessitating more robust options like rubber or heavier sand. Climate also plays a significant role in material selection. For instance, when determining what type of sand for artificial grass infill to use, while silica sand is stable, it can retain heat, making it less suitable for hotter climates unless blended with cooler materials. Research shows that artificial grass can reach temperatures of 150°F on hot summer days, making heat retention a critical factor in material selection.
Furthermore, the intended purpose of the turf-whether for pets, children, or sports-will determine the most appropriate material to use, as some materials perform better depending on their intended use. Lastly, environmental factors are increasingly important; eco-conscious homeowners should prioritize sustainable development choices that reduce ecological impact while maintaining performance. Highlight Benefits of Proper Infill: Enhancing Durability and Aesthetics
Determining what type of sand for artificial grass infill is pivotal for enhancing the durability and visual appeal of synthetic turf. Infill provides the necessary weight to keep the grass securely in place, preventing shifting and matting that can occur with heavy use. It also improves drainage, allowing water to flow through the surface and reducing the risk of pooling, which promotes a healthier environment for the plant fibers.
Additionally, the right material can greatly enhance the overall appearance and texture of the turf, making it more inviting and lifelike. For instance, rubber infill provides a softer landing surface for children playing on playgrounds, while understanding what type of sand for artificial grass infill, like silica sand, helps maintain the vertical position of plant blades, ensuring a lush and vibrant look.
Ultimately, the right infill can significantly influence both the longevity and attractiveness of artificial grass installations.
